3.13.0 (2025-02-06)
Removed
- Dependency on
idna
. Since qh3 version 1.4, we can rely on their internal idna encoder that does not require any external dependencies.
This change does not affect the feature on international domain names. Ifidna
is installed, it will be used instead. - Dependency on
kiss-headers
. We decided to vendor kiss-headers into Niquests for several reasons. The principal one
is that the project is stable and require next to no maintenance. And pulling extra dependencies affect some end-users.
We are in the process of measuring potential interest for kiss-headers models. We may decide to remove its support completely
in a next major version.
🎉 We are down to 6 dependencies, and 5 when http/3 support is absent! This should considerably ease the adoption of Niquests.